Plot Summary

Johnny Columbo returns from Italy to New York’s Little Italy, determined to avenge his father’s murder at the hands of the Black Hand — the vicious early Mafia organization that terrorized Italian-American communities at the turn of the century. His father was killed for refusing to pay extortion, and Johnny vows to bring the killers to justice.

Johnny infiltrates the criminal organization, risking his life to gather evidence against the Black Hand’s leader, Caesar Xavier Serpi. As he navigates the dangerous underworld, he falls in love with Isabella Gomboli, whose family has also suffered under the Black Hand’s reign of terror. The community lives in fear, unwilling to testify or cooperate with authorities.

The escalating danger pushes Johnny toward a final confrontation where he must choose between personal vengeance and justice through the law. His determination to break the Black Hand’s stranglehold on his community drives the film to its powerful, suspenseful conclusion.

Cast & Crew

Director: Richard Thorpe | Studio: MGM | Stars: Gene Kelly (Johnny Columbo), Teresa Celli (Isabella Gomboli), J. Carrol Naish (Louis Lorelli), Marc Lawrence (Caesar Xavier Serpi), Frank Puglia (Carlo Sabballera)

Gene Kelly delivers a striking dramatic performance far removed from his famous musical roles, bringing intensity and physical presence to the role of a man driven by righteous fury. Teresa Celli provides heartfelt support as the woman who believes in his mission. Marc Lawrence is chillingly effective as the Black Hand leader, and J. Carrol Naish adds depth as a figure whose loyalties remain ambiguous. Director Richard Thorpe keeps the tension tight and the atmosphere suitably grim throughout.

Historical Significance

Black Hand (1950) stands as one of the earliest Hollywood films to directly address the Black Hand phenomenon — the precursor to the American Mafia that terrorized Italian immigrant communities in the early 1900s. The film takes its subject matter seriously, depicting the real恐惧 that gripped Little Italy neighborhoods where extortion, intimidation, and murder were everyday realities for families trying to build new lives in America.

Gene Kelly’s casting against type was a bold decision that paid off. Known almost exclusively for his dancing and musical performances, Kelly proved he could carry a dramatic thriller with conviction and physicality. His performance demonstrated a range that surprised audiences and critics alike, making Black Hand a significant turning point in his career.
